Why is Florida tap water so bad?
The most common and widespread contaminants in Florida are bacteria, nitrates and lead. Other chemicals like ethylene dibromide (EDB), tetrachlorethylene (PCE) and temik have also been found in isolated areas. Contaminated drinking water can cause a number of diseases, and is sometimes fatal to vulnerable people.
How bad is Florida water?
Unfortunately, aquifer water is easily contaminated because of Florida’s unique soil layer, high water table, porous limestone, and large quantities of rainfall. According to the EPA, polluted groundwater can reach drinking water systems and pose serious public health threats, particularly to children and young adults.

What is wrong with Florida beach water?
One of the most well-known harmful algal blooms (HABs) is the Florida “red tide” caused by Karenia brevis, a type of algae that produces potent neurotoxins. The toxins can be suspended in the air near beaches and cause human respiratory illness.

Is Florida water hard or soft?
Water Hardness by City
Florida water is considered hard to very hard. What is considered had water? According to USGS, water is considered hard at 121 mg/L and very hard at 180 mg/L. The average water hardness for the Florida resident is 100 – 300 Parts Per Million.

Is Florida water contaminated?
Where Is Florida’s Water Coming From? In Florida, 90 percent of drinking water is groundwater. This groundwater has the chance to become contaminated from many sources.Toxins such as herbicides, factory solvents, disinfectants, and even low levels of arsenic and cyanide have been found in Florida’s drinking water.

Is Orlando tap water chlorinated?
Like many cities and towns in the United States, Orlando applies chlorine to its water to protect consumers toward waterborne illness. While not considered harmful on its own, many people find that the elimination of chlorine from drinking water improves taste and odor.
Is hard water bad for your hair?
That’s because hard water contains a buildup of minerals, such as calcium and magnesium. This produces a film on the hair, making it difficult for moisture to penetrate. As a result, the hair is left dry and prone to breakage. Leave these issues unresolved and it could even lead to hair loss.
